VulnLLM-R-7B
### TL;DR
VulnLLM-R-7B is a specialized reasoning Large Language Model (LLM) designed for software vulnerability detection. Unlike traditional static analysis tools that rely on pattern matching, VulnLLM-R-7B employs a 'Chain-of-Thought' approach to analyze program states and identify potential vulnerabilities, enhancing generalizability and preventing learning shortcuts.
Key Insights & Metrics
Key Features
- Reasoning-Based Detection: Generates a 'Chain-of-Thought' to analyze why a vulnerability exists.
- Superior Accuracy: Outperforms commercial models like Claude-3.7-Sonnet and industry-standard tools such as CodeQL and AFL++ on key benchmarks.
- Efficiency: Achieves state-of-the-art performance with only 7 billion parameters, making it 30 times smaller and significantly faster than general-purpose reasoning models.
- Broad Coverage: Trained and tested on C, C++, Python, and Java, demonstrating zero-shot generalization across these languages.

Step-Audio-R1
Step-Audio-R1 is an advanced audio language model developed by StepFun AI, designed to enhance audio reasoning capabilities by grounding its reasoning in acoustic features. It introduces Modality-Grounded Reasoning Distillation (MGRD), an iterative training framework that shifts the model's reasoning from textual abstractions to acoustic properties, effectively addressing the 'inverted scaling' problem where performance degrades with longer reasoning. This model has demonstrated superior performance across various audio understanding and reasoning benchmarks, surpassing models like Gemini 2.5 Pro and achieving results comparable to Gemini 3 Pro.

SINQ
SINQ (Sinkhorn-Normalized Quantization) is a novel, fast, and high-quality quantization method designed to make any Large Language Model (LLM) smaller while preserving accuracy. It offers a plug-and-play, model-agnostic technique that delivers state-of-the-art performance for LLMs without sacrificing accuracy.
